Swaying to the music she stands, a picture of beauty
Art is her love, her passion
A sweet verse put to paper
A melodious song to the instrument

She sees beauty others do not
When pencil touches paper, nothing else exists
Living in a world all her own
Life comes to the paper

Swirling rhythms set her heart to dancing
Her feet soon follow suit
Swaying, stepping to the music
Longing for more when the tune fades

Instruments fascinate her
Keys of a piano call to her
Beckoning her to press them
A sweet smile shows as she perfects a piece

Self-assured, yet wanting approval
Her face depicts her lover for art
Beauty calls her
She answers
